Raiders keep streaking with 2-0 win at Carroll

HELENA, Mont. – The Southern Oregon University women's soccer team extended its winning streak to three games and its unbeaten streak to five, getting it done on the road with a 2-0 defeat of Carroll (Mont.) on Friday afternoon at Nelson Stadium.

Senior forward Sarah Mauk assisted the first goal and scored the next as the Raiders (5-4-2 overall, 4-1-1 Cascade Conference) broke through early in the second half to win on the Saints' home field for the first time in team history.

Mauk crossed paths with Baylee Touey streaking across the box in the 57th minute. She passed ahead, and Touey gathered going to her right to take a centered shot that she placed inside the left post. Six minutes later, Sophia Connell sent a long pass from in front of SOU's bench toward the goal and Mauk beat keeper Sarah Conway to the ball, heading it in though traffic off one bounce.

Carroll, which was unbeaten in five home outings entering the afternoon, fell to 7-3-3 overall and 4-2-1 in the CCC.

The Raiders have shut out four consecutive opponents, a feat they've achieved three seasons in a row.

Jessie Selby preserved the latest clean sheet with four saves, but the Raiders comfortably outshot the Saints, 20-8, and had an 8-4 advantage in shots on goal.

Touey accounted for three of those, and the goal was her second of the season. Mauk is up to three goals and one assist. This was the fifth time in her career that she has recorded one of each in the same game.

The outcome set up a critical week ahead for the Raiders, who will return home to face No. 24-ranked Eastern Oregon and No. 22 College of Idaho on Oct. 14-15. Both matches start at noon.
